We're looking for Medical Surgical RNs for an immediate travel nurse opening in Boston, MA. The right RN should have 1-2 years recent acute care experience. Read below for more requirements.
As a MedSurg RN, you will conduct patient assessments and prioritize data collection based on patients' immediate conditions or needs. MedSurg RNs perform ongoing assessments and appropriate treatments as ordered by a physician. Documenting patient findings and providing education and support to patients' families is essential to this travel nurse position.
As a Medical Surgical Travel Nurse, you should be prepared to perform the following tasks:
- Provide bedside care for a variety of patients, including pre- and post-op patients.
- Prepare, administer and record prescribed medication, reporting any adverse reactions to treatment.
- Change dressings, insert catheters and start IVs.
- Prepares equipment and aids physician during examination and treatment of patient.
- Educates patients on surgical procedures.
- Participates in discharge planning and initiates patient education plan as prescribed by physician.
Requirements*: BLS, 2 Years
